What is [πΈ] SHARP?
[πΈ] SHARP is a fast-paced player-versus-player (PvP) combat game on Roblox. Players engage in quick battles, earning coins for defeating opponents. These coins can then be used to unlock new abilities and perks, enhancing their combat prowess. The core gameplay loop revolves around battling other players, earning currency, and strategically upgrading your character to become the most powerful fighter. Matches are designed to be short and intense, providing a constant stream of action and rewards.
The game emphasizes skill and strategy, as players must learn to effectively utilize their abilities and perks to gain an advantage over their opponents. [πΈ] SHARP offers a wide variety of unique powers and perks, encouraging players to experiment and find combinations that suit their playstyle. A charging mechanic for powers adds another layer of depth, requiring players to time their attacks carefully.
Safety & Risk Breakdown
The Guardian Matrix Score of 68 reflects potential risks associated with [πΈ] SHARP. While the game itself does not feature graphic violence, the simulated combat may be unsuitable for younger players. The fast-paced nature of the game and the competitive environment could lead to frustration or anxiety in some children. There is also a risk of interaction with other players, although Roblox’s chat filters are in place, there is always a possibility of encountering inappropriate language or behavior.
Parents should be aware of the time children spend playing the game. The addictive nature of the gameplay loop, with its constant rewards and sense of progression, could lead to excessive screen time. It is important to establish clear boundaries and encourage children to take breaks and engage in other activities.
